Update: Official update of Amithlon and AmigaXL
« on: March 21, 2002, 01:05:17 AM »
This is the first official AmigaOS XL Update, which will fix all known problems. Amithlon now features an improved sound output as well as enhanced mouse and keyboard drivers and a bug fixed CPU/FPU emulation. HDToolBox will now run stable again under Amithlon and AmigaXL Click here

H&P had begun on the AOS4-project early last year (maybr even earlier),
but when AInc went out of cash last summer they had to stop it.
Probraly they also knew what was going on at Eyetech regarding
the AmigaOne(.0), and lost faith in it (with good reason i think).
They began working on AmigaXL, but when they saw Amithlon,
they decided to bundle both (Amithlon is far superior to AmigaXL IMO).

AOS4.0 will more or less be something like 3.9PPC, so its not
a big problem for Amithlon-users. Things may change with AOS4.2,
but also nobody knows what  Haralds and Bernis are up to and
what kind of connection they got to AInc.
